### 3.2.0 — Setting renamed

`img_cache_evict_ms` is now `IMAGE_CACHE_EVICTION_INTERVAL_MS` in Pictoform. This fixes the leak where plugin-registered decoders pinned bitmaps past eviction — intervals under 500ms were silently ignored, letting the cache grow unbounded. Plugin authors: release decoder handles in `onEvict`, not `onUnload`. The cache telemetry exporter now requires a token, so add this line to your env file:

secret setting of tajof-bahif: COURIER_KEY3=65d

Quick intro to the Thistledown catalogue import: every night we pull MARC records from member libraries into Shelfwright, dedupe them, and flag anything weird for manual review. If a patron reports a missing title, nine times out of ten it's stuck in the review queue. You can requeue records yourself — no ticket needed. The how-to, with screenshots, is on the internal page here.

wiki page, kahog-hahig: https://vault.zemvargrid.internal/display/deploy/repo/settings/merge_requests/job/settings/6f3b933774dbc5320a4daa18

Changelog 3.12.0 — Brindlewood broker upgrade. Migrated the Ferrowisp message broker cluster to the new quorum-queue engine and rotated the artifact signing key as part of the upgrade, since the prior key predated our hardware-token policy. All packages published after this release are signed with the rotated key; older signatures remain valid until quarter end. The new public signing key follows.

deploy key for tafof-yajeg: bky13_TvJ5wPX2YZvX1

Finance Review Summary — Larkfield Instruments, Veld Series Pricing

For the incoming director: the Veld series has held list prices for two years while input costs rose roughly nine percent. Margin on the mid-tier model is now below our internal floor. Finance recommends a staged uplift beginning next quarter, pending commercial sign-off. The context for that recommendation follows below.

management briefing: The steering committee signed off on a budget of $19.1 million for Project Holion. The renewal with Gormirox Works closes at $15.9 million a year, 29 percent above the last contract.